14-16 Mar 2026
Voltar ao Plano

Resolver duplicidade de cleanup ApiStatus entre workers

ACT-5.3.8
2a Pass. MedioMediaEsforco: PComplexidade: BaixaParalelizavel
Por que e urgente

Tentativas de deletar o mesmo registro ApiStatus simultaneamente por dois workers diferentes, comportamento imprevisivel

Risco de nao fazer

Tentativas de deletar o mesmo registro simultaneamente, comportamento imprevisivel

Modulos Impactados

aspnet-core/src/cargo_fleet.HttpApi.Host/BackgroundJobs/RegistrarOfertasWorker.cs

Passos de Implementacao

  1. 1Se o `RegistrarOfertasWorker` for desativado (acao 5.1.1), este problema e resolvido automaticamente
  2. 2Se mantido, remover a logica de cleanup de ApiStatus do `RegistrarOfertasWorker` e centralizar no `RetentionPolicyWorker`

Achados Relacionados